Our Team:
You will be based in our London office and work as part of the global oil markets research team, alongside colleagues in London, New York and Singapore.
Our work involves tracking and forecasting global oil fundamentals and prices. We operate at the intersection of fundamental commodity analysis, data science and client decision-making.
The oil markets team works closely with BNEF’s upstream oil, downstream oil and chemicals, renewable fuels and commodity product teams. This gives analysts exposure across the full oil value chain and helps them understand how developments in production, refining, logistics, consumption and financial markets interact.
Our research is used by leading organizations across oil and gas, commodity trading, banking and finance, utilities, government and corporate strategy.

The Role:
This is a combined commodity research and analytical product role. You will spend a substantial portion of your time using Python, SQL, Microsoft Excel and other analytical tools to build and maintain datasets, automate recurring analysis, develop market models and create indicators that improve our understanding of global oil fundamentals and pricing behavior.
Coding is a core part of the day-to-day role, not a supporting activity. Analysts are expected to build and maintain reliable analytical workflows as part of producing their market research.
You will use these tools to develop independent views on short- and medium-term oil market developments, publish regular research and contribute to forecasts and scenarios that matter to market-facing clients.
You will work closely with BNEF’s data, engineering and product teams to turn successful analytical prototypes into reliable, scalable tools and client products. You will also collaborate with commercial and client-facing teams to ensure our research addresses important client questions and creates business impact for Bloomberg and BNEF.
